Released in 1994 (and sometimes distributed in early 1995), Tarzan X: Shame of Jane remains one of the most notorious and legally contested adult films ever made. Directed by the prolific Italian exploitation icon Joe D'Amato and starring adult industry legend Rocco Siffredi, this film represents a bizarre intersection of mainstream cinematic ambition, literary parody, and aggressive copyright litigation. 📽️ The Origins of Tarzan X: Shame of Jane
